What Causes Spinal Instability?
Spinal instability may develop from several conditions or injuries. Degenerative changes associated with aging can weaken spinal structures and alter normal movement between vertebrae. Traumatic injuries, fractures, ligament damage, congenital abnormalities, and previous spinal procedures may also contribute to instability.
Some patients experience symptoms gradually, while others may develop discomfort following an injury. Common concerns can include localized back pain, difficulty maintaining certain positions, muscle fatigue, or symptoms that extend into the arms or legs when nearby nerves are affected. Because these symptoms can overlap with other spinal conditions, accurate diagnosis is important.
How Is Spinal Instability Evaluated?
A detailed evaluation helps determine whether spinal instability is contributing to a patient’s symptoms. Physicians may assess posture, range of motion, strength, reflexes, and sensory changes during a physical examination. Imaging studies, including X-rays, magnetic resonance imaging, or computed tomography scans, may provide additional information about the vertebrae, discs, nerves, and surrounding structures.
In certain situations, imaging performed in different positions can help identify abnormal movement between spinal segments. The findings are considered alongside symptoms rather than being evaluated in isolation.
Treatment Options for Spinal Instability
Treatment depends on the severity and underlying cause of instability. Many patients initially receive nonsurgical care. Physical therapy can focus on strengthening the muscles that support the spine, improving flexibility, and developing movement strategies that reduce strain. Medications or other conservative treatments may also be considered when appropriate.
When symptoms remain severe or structural instability creates significant problems, surgery may become an option. Depending on the condition, procedures may involve decompression, stabilization, spinal fusion, or other techniques designed to restore stability and protect neurological structures.
